I’m not sure about you, but as far as myself, I have not seen yet a 3 Series in matte black. Sure, we’ve seen before the Lumma CLR 500 RS(BMW M5) sporting the same “paint”, then a pretty cool X6 sporting the same style and today, we will show you the first BMW 3 Series, most specifically 335i, covered with a matte black vinyl wrap.
The car belongs to nlakind, a member of e90post forum, and the matte black vinyl wrap was created by Vinyl Styles shop in California. It’s an 8-10 year vinyl that is washed by using a mixture of water and baby shampoo because there is no ammonia in baby shampoo.
Despite the total cost of $3,000, there are some great benefits to this, as outlined by the owner as well: more affordable than painting your car, it protects the paint and it doesn’t depreciate the value of your car. Let’s assume that you get bored of it down the line, it can be removed and the original paint remains intact.
Despite the obvious “Wanna be Batman” badge, the 335i looks amazing, unique and it definitely stands out. Sure, $3,000 sounds expensive, but I’ve always said that BMW fans will do anything for and with their cars.
